HSCI 285 - Radiographic Anatomy and Positioning I

Institution:
California State University-Northridge
Subject:
Health Sciences
Description:
Prerequisite: Acceptance into the Radiologic Technology Program. BIOL 211; 212. Corequisite: HSCI 280. Comprehensive modular approach to radiographic positioning of the appendicular skeleton, vertebral column, genito-urinary tract, chest and abdomen with emphasis on the associated anatomy, physiology and medical terminology.
